describe the effects that enzymes can have on substrates​

Answers

When an enzyme binds its substrate, it forms an enzyme-substrate complex. This complex lowers the activation energy of the reaction and promotes its rapid progression by providing certain ions or chemical groups that actually form covalent bonds with molecules as a necessary step of the reaction process.
Enzymes bind with chemical reactants called substrates. There may be one or more substrates for each type of enzyme, depending on the particular chemical reaction. In some reactions, a single-reactant substrate is broken down into multiple products. ... The enzyme's active site binds to the substrate.

Peter conducted the investigation below to find the energy contained in a peanut. If the burning peanut raised 20 g of water from 18°C to 22°C, how much energy did it contain? Use the equation E = m × c × ΔT to find your answer. Assume that c (the specific heat capacity of water) is 4181 J/kg. Give your answer to two decimal places.

Answers

Answer:

334.48

Explanation:

delta T = 4 degrees

m = 20 grams of water

c = 4.181 J / gram

E = 20 * 4.181 * 4

E = 334.48 Joules

Remember to change c to Joules / gram

4181 j / kg * 1 kg / 1000 grams = 4.181 j / gram
